Matcha, a Japanese green tea powder that is steeped in tradition, has become the new secret ingredient in trendy culinary creations. Alexis Siemons, tea consultant, writer and founder of teaspoons & petals, is making a return visit to COOK on Sunday, September 18 at 1 p.m. to teach you everything you need to know about the vibrant green tea.

The afternoon will start off with a sparkling matcha lemonade cocktail. Then guests will learn how to craft a ceremonial bowl of matcha, shake matcha into fresh juice shots as well as learn how to make an iced mint matcha coconut latte.

Listen to the story behind matcha tea while learning matcha tips and pairing techniques. Beyond the sips, Alexis will also demo and sample recipes for matcha krispie bites, savory matcha goat cheese and citrus crostini and mini matcha custard pies. Guests will take matcha samples home, too!
